Author, Northern Virginia Native Helen Wan on the ‘bamboo ceiling’

A Northern Virginia native’€™s novel about Asian Americans in the corporate world touches a nerve.

Helen Wan, AABANY member and author of the novel The Partner Track, has been featured in a Washington Post profile published on February 13. Congratulations to Helen! To read the article, follow the link in the title.
